CA regional training in risk analysis and risk management at the OSCE border college
Dushanbe, 25.02.2016. (NIAT “Khovar”). – Central Asian regional training in risk analysis and risk management was held at the OSCE border college for management staff
U.S. Embassy is proud to sponsor this training, working in conjunction with the Export Control and Related Border Security program (EXBS), to bring together customs officers from Tajikistan, Kazakhstan, the Kyrgyz Republic, and Afghanistan.
The Export Control and Related Border Security program assists partner countries capabilities to detect, interdict, investigate and prosecute illicit transfers of Weapons of Mass Destruction (WMD), WMD related items, and conventional arms.
